The best thing about this hotel is the location. It is next door to the zoo (open from 9-6) and on the bus route 12, 26 and 31 into the city, so transportation into town is good ( every 10-15 mins) without having to fight for parking there. Parking right outside the hotel entrance itself is tight but extra space is available further away from the main entrance.
The reception does not change money and unfortunately for us the ATM in the small lobby did not accept our card. As I understand it, the ATM does not accept many overseas cards. The banks would be your nearest exchange point . Internet is expensive but available.
The bathroom was not immaculate but it was fairly clean. More attention needed to be paid to the mould that was appearing in the basin area. The water pressure was quite heavy but I had a serious problem trying to get it to the right temperature. It was either blistering hot or icy cold. In trying to mix them, icy cold water came out one side and very hot water came out the other side of the spout. I didnt rinse off, I just dried off...much safer.
